Blog Entries: 2 | I just wanted to hear everybody's opinion on the CLK DTM road car, whether you like it, dislike it or whatever. It's car that only gets postive kudos from magazines (EVO, Sport Auto & etc) but when i usually go onto a car forum i hear the exact opposite.. The most common thing i hear is that CLK DTM is nothing but a beefed up CLK series with a whored engine and large price tag (236,060 EURO). Another thing i often hear is how the SLR McLaren is more sporty than the CLK DTM This whole argument always gets my me mad, because i firmly believe the CLK DTM is an amazing car, in fact it's on my ten favourite list. ![]() The car was designed as a road racer and to prove that Mercedes has gone great lengths, even for the exterior. The commen comparsion being the SLR vs the CLK DTM, now of course that is subjective. My thoughts being the SLR looks more exotic, but the CLK DTM looks more racer with flared arches, air -hungry front bumper and carbon spoiler. I'd say they both look great ![]() I don't know why anyone would insist the CLK DTM is just a cruising luxury car, look at the interior for instance. They've taken out the normal leathers and hard plastics in replace for a carbon fibre dash, pure ccarbon fibre doors and the seats are pure racer with Alcantara finish. They're are no rear seats .. ![]() When we go onto performance it's clear the CLK DTM is more sporty than the SLR, but not just the SLR, the CLK DTM can easily hold it's own against a Ferrari F430. Look at the Sport Auto data: the CLK DTM out slaloms the SLR and F430 in both the 18 metre and 36 metre. When it comes to the track the CLK DTM runs the Nurburgring in 7:54, two seconds away from Mercedes' own SLR, but faster than the mid engine Italian. The Hockenheim data also shows this car's capabilities, 1:12.5 on the circuit leaves it's a good 1 second ahead of the SLR and .2 tenths ahead of the F430. Now i'm not saying this car should be compared to the F430 or even the SLR, i am simply using two different categories of supercars to judge the CLK DTM's performance. ![]() Now maybe this lack of respect for the CLK DTM does not exist on GCZ, but everywhere else.. ![]() |
